Heavy rainfall is not the only cause of flooding. Interior problems like ruptured pipelines as well as overflows can cause emergency situation flooding. Unfortunately, this will also create damages to your property. Failing to deal with the problem will certainly intensify the damage and also enhance the chances of mold and mildew growth. Continue reviewing to learn what you can when handling emergency situation flooding.
1. Shut Off Key Water Valve
Pipes can break due to cold temperatures, high pressure, blockage, water heater concerns, and other aspects. Despite the reason, you must act rapidly to make sure permeable home materials, home appliances, as well as furnishings do not take in the water, resulting in damage. Shut off the major shutoff prior to you do any type of cleaning to guarantee water stops pouring in. Eliminating the water resource is easy, and it is something you can do on your own. As for the burst pipe, ask for emergency situation plumbing solutions to repair it immediately.
2. Shut down the Circuit Breaker
Water is a conductor, and if it reaches your electrical outlets, it can cause injuries or fatalities. Maintain the power off till excess water is gone.
3. Relocate Necessary Damp Times
When it comes to conserving your home furnishings and appliances, time is important. For this reason, you should move whatever sharpen personal belongings you can from the affected location to a dry area. This deters additional damages since the longer they take in water, the more considerable the problem.
4. Paper the Level of Damages
Keep in mind of all the damages brought upon by the ruptured pipe. You can document notes, take images, and also gather video clips. This is a excellent method to offer proof to collect insurance claims on your home insurance protection. With paperwork, you can additionally obtain a clear picture of the extent of the damages.
5. Remove Water ASAP
You need to obtain rid of excess water as quickly as feasible. Must there be a big amount of standing water, you might require a water pump for removal. When very little water is left, you can soak up the remainder with old t-shirts or towels.
6. Dry the Location
Focus on drying out the affected locations. If the weather is positive, open windows and doors to raise air movement. You can likewise establish electric fans and put them in the greatest setting. A dehumidifier likewise works in getting moisture to stop mildew and mold and mildews.
7. Collaborate with Experts
When you experience comprehensive water damage due to emergency flooding from a ruptured pipe, you can collaborate with a reconstruction expert to rebuild as well as renovate your house. Most importantly, don't forget to call a reliable plumber to fix the ruptured pipeline as well as inspect the remainder of your piping system. If you stay in a storm-prone location, you ought to be used now on what to do, where to go as well as what to have to be gotten ready for bad weather. If you're not used to obtaining pummeled by high winds and also difficult rainfall, you most likely do not have an concept how finest to face a tornado scenario.
For beginners, tornados do not simply come without a warning. Weather stations monitor the ambience day in and day out. If a tornado is feasible, they will provide 2 sorts of cautions:
Storm watch-- is issued when there is a possible storm in your area. You most likely will be experiencing a dark, gloomy sky, an abnormally gusty day and also some rainfall. The tornado might or might not come, yet this is the moment to maintain tuned to your neighborhood radio for news and updates.
Storm warning-- is provided when a storm is headed towards your location. By that time, the streets can be swamped as well as website traffic is bad. You do not desire to be captured in your auto in bad weather.
Snowstorm-- usually happens in winter season and also indicates heavy snow, solid winds and also wind chill. When a warning is provided, prevent taking a trip as long as feasible and also remain inside your home. There is no usage exposing yourself outdoors where you can get entraped in website traffic or in locations where you will be tough to reach or worse, discover.
For all our technology, nobody can quit a tornado from coming. The only way to survive it is to be prepared to deal with the emergency situation. Things do not constantly go bad throughout storms, however weather is unpredictable and anything can happen. To aid you get ready for a tornado emergency, here are a couple of suggestions:
Dress up.
Use enough clothes to keep on your own warm. Heat might not be available in your home so obtain extra layers and blankets to keep your body temperature adequately. Have your mittens, handwear covers, hats, socks and also boots ready.
Have food prepared.
Emergency provisions are a should throughout tornado emergencies. If the storm obtains as well negative and also the roads are flooded, you will certainly have a problem going out to the grocery store stores.
Maintain bottles of water handy. Tidy water may be tough to find by throughout actually negative conditions as well as the worst thing you can do is struggle with dehydration since you were not prepared. Maintain a supply of at least one gallon for every single person per day that will certainly last for 3 to 4 days.
Load the tub.
You'll require a lot more water for washing and flushing the bathrooms. When the power is out, your water pump won't run, so best load your bath tub, water containers and also pails with water. If you have toddlers in your home, take safety measures by covering deep containers and keeping children away from the restroom unless required.
Emergency set
Have a medical or very first set prepared and also make sure it's freshly-stocked. It ought to include disinfectants, gauzes, cotton balls, Q-tips, medicated plasters and also needed medicines. It's additionally a good suggestion to have one more package in your auto.
If any individual in your family is under unique medication, make certain you have enough materials to last till after the storm mores than and medication shops are open.
Lights off
Expect power interruptions throughout storm emergencies. You will not have any kind of electrical power, so supply on candle lights, flashlights and emergency lights. Have additional fresh batteries as well as suits in case you go out.
If you can not activate the TV, have a battery-powered radio tuned in to a terminal that covers your location. Media will keep an eye on the storm and will certainly maintain you updated.
You might need warm water during the period when power is not yet readily available, so keep a small container of gas around just in case. Your outdoor gas grill will certainly do nicely.
Obtain an alternate sanctuary.
If you believe your residence will endure significantly, it's a great idea to consider an alternative shelter. Maybe an discharge center or one more residence or structure that is safer. Ensure you have sufficient gas in your container in case you need to get out of your home as well as step someplace. Maintain to a greater ground where you have far better chances of being safe and also completely dry.
